What is friction?

 

               Friction is a type of force that stops things from moving when they have to slide past one another. It is the force that you have to overcome if you push something along. Friction also tends to slow down moving objects, which is why a bicycle will not travel very far if you stop pedalling. All forms of moving machinery are subject to friction. Oil is used to reduce the level of friction and this helps to make machines work more efficiently.
